About the Company & Instructors

Jim Thorpe Associates was originally organized as Struckman-Thorpe Associates in 1993. The sole function of the company was, and remains, the preparation and presentation of information useful to the land surveying, civil engineering, and real property professional. This information is disseminated through workshops and home study courses. Due to the illness of the founder, Jim Thorpe, the ownership of Jim Thorpe Associates has been transferred to Wilson & Associates, Educational Division, PLLC, who will operate it from Franklin, TN and will continue to provide you with an affordable and convenient means of attaining your continuing education credits. Jim Thorpe Associates conducts workshops primarily throughout the southcentral US. Our courses are approved for continuing education credits in Tennessee and some in Kentucky. We are approved sponsors in Arkansas and North Carolina. And our courses are accepted for continuing education credits in Alabama, Alaska, Georgia, Illinois, Indiana,Mississippi, Nebraska and Ohio. We continue to add States annually. Check with your state board for acceptability of credits in other states.

Our Instructors

James E. Thorpe, founder and previous owner of the company, appears on all video courses, which were filmed during workshop presentations, except the one noted below. He has been engaged in the land surveying profession since the early 1970s, when transit-tape surveys ruled. He is licensed in Ohio (Public Lands) and New Jersey (Colonial). Mr. Thorpe specializes in the Legal Principles of Land Surveying and has been seated as an expert witness by the TN Courts.

Steve Roark, employed by the Tennessee Division of Forestry, conducts our video course entitled "Dendrology-Tree Identification".

Jeff Ash has been involved in the surveying profession for over 30 years and is licensed in Kentucky, Tennessee and West Virginia
